Hello! Yes, I've uploaded audio files of Edward VIII and George V per your request but can't find any for Edward VII. I looked into it and apparently there's no recordings of his voice known to exist. I did find a somewhat unintelligible recording from 1888 which is said to be of Victoria but the speaker can't be definitively identified and it's also been attributed to one of her ladies in waiting. The only other known recording of Victoria's voice is from 1898 but this was apparently ordered to be destroyed with its fate still unknown to this day.
